Why Visit Cuenca?
Cuenca, often referred to as the "Athens of Ecuador," is a UNESCO World Heritage site known for its well-preserved colonial architecture and stunning natural landscapes. 🏰 Imagine strolling through cobblestone streets lined with colorful buildings, visiting ancient churches, and enjoying breathtaking views of the Andes. But Cuenca isn’t just about history and beauty; it’s also a city that lives and breathes football. 🏟️
Cuenca’s Football Culture
Football is more than just a sport in Cuenca; it’s a way of life. The city is home to several passionate football clubs, each with its own dedicated fan base. One of the most notable teams is Deportivo Cuenca, which has a rich history and a strong following. Attending a match at the Estadio Alejandro Serrano Aguilar is an experience you won’t want to miss. 🎉 The atmosphere is electric, with fans singing, dancing, and cheering their hearts out. It’s a true testament to the community’s love for the beautiful game. 🎶
